Cape Reinga – Te Rerenga Wairua
Te Rerenga Wairua means in Maori: the leaping-off place of spirits. In Maori belief this is the point where the spirits of the dead enter the underworld.
This is also the point where the Tasman Sea meets the Pacific Ocean leading to interesting water “fights” as one body of water meets the other.
The drive up from Paihia is amazing, taking you through scenery and roads just begging for you to stop at nearly every corner to enjoy the views and take pictures, most of which will not be adequate in sharing the beauty of the place.
Cape Reinga is the end of 90 mile Beach or the beginning if you prefer. A 3 to 4 day walk starts here heading south. It must be an amazing tramp!
